Stakes Results CRM Livewire logs second straight victory in the Talimena Handicap


Hot off a victory in the Masterpiece Challenge, CRM Livewire continued his winning ways in the Talimena Handicap at Will Rogers Downs in Claremore, Oklahoma. Running the 350-yard race in :17.622 for a speed index of 95, CRM Livewire took home the lion’s share of the race’s $25,000 purse, adding $14,730 to his lifetime earnings of $90,190. Bred and owned by Dan Jones of Kemp, Texas, the 3-year-old bay tobiano stallion—who is by Cartel Success (QH) and out of Elaina Go Go—was trained by Matt Whitekiller and ridden by Cody Smith.


Runaway Argus, a 2009 sorrel solid gelding by Royal Quick Flash and out of Giddy Up, took home second-place honors. Crossing the wire in :17.64, the gelding earned a speed index of 95 and $5,490 for the Runaway Argus Partnership of Sallisaw, Oklahoma. The gelding’s lifetime earnings now stand at $112,152. Bred by James Skimbo of Wilburton, Oklahoma, Runaway Argus was trained by Brian Muse and ridden by G.R. Carter Jr.


Finishing third was Flashthechicks, posting a time of :17.76 and a speed index of 91. Bred and owned by Shirley Wheeler of Boynton, Oklahoma, the 2009 sorrel solid gelding earned $3,021—his lifetime earnings are now $273,539. By Royal Quick Flash and out of Game Chicken, Flashthechicks was trained by Luis Villafranco and ridden by Alex Baldillez Jr.

Other horses in the fi eld included KC Fabulous Flash, Junglebell, Corona Over Ice, SM Firstdown Country, Crazy Mother Trucker, Full Of Fastballs (ApHC) and Two Timin Trixie.
